About James Whiteley physiotherapy
James Whiteley Physiotherapy brings more than 25 years of experience treating musculoskeletal and sports injury problems. As a member of the Chartered Society of Physiotherapy, James offers a comprehensive range of evidence-based treatments tailored to help you recover and regain function.
Treatment approaches include manual therapy, soft tissue techniques such as massage, trigger point release and myofascial release, alongside targeted exercises designed to improve joint mobility, strength, control and function. James also uses kinesiology taping with the RockTape brand to support joints and soft tissue, helping to reduce pain and swelling while encouraging normal movement. Electrotherapy modalities are available as part of a personalised treatment plan.
Whether you're managing an acute injury, chronic pain, or working towards better movement and strength, James Whiteley Physiotherapy offers skilled, experienced care to help you get back to what matters to you.
